Our podcast is about the roles women play in Science Fiction and how they are portrayed. We will be discussing Science Fiction film and literature through a feminist lens with a concentration on the women of color. We chose this topic because we are the only women in our class. Ep 3: Women In Science Fiction Movies

Play Episode Listen Later May 2, 2019 36:30


Our final episode focused on the representation and portrayal of women in science fiction films. We began our discussion with the first film we watched in class, Forbidden Planet, and how Alta, the only woman on the planet, interacted with the men in the film. We then moved on to different films in the 20th and then 21st centuries, mainly focusing on the diversity of women in films especially in terms of race and sexuality.

Ep 2: Women in Science Fiction Literature

Play Episode Listen Later May 2, 2019 13:52


In our second episode we discuss a brief, somewhat chronological order of women in the realm of science fiction as both writers and and fans. We talk about how the science fiction field is mainly male dominated but over time women have been making a stance and there many great female authors who have been recognized for their works. We talked about some literature that we have read in class as well which led us to a short discussion about gender and what it means to be a feminist in 2019. Along with these topics we also discuss the representation for people of color in this genre that is made of predominantly white men.

Ep 1: Origins

Play Episode Listen Later May 2, 2019 15:05


In our first episode we discuss the origins of science fiction. This episode we focus on the God Mother of science fiction Mary Shelley. We start off with a brief biography of Mary Shelley and how her novel Frankenstein came to be. We touch on how the women in the novel are treated and portrayed. Also discussing how Shelley used her writing a social criticism and put her own ideals in values into some of her characters.
